Question:

Kira is using the figure shown to prove the Pythagorean theorem. She starts by writing the

equation  (a+b)^2 - c^2 = 4(\frac{1}{2}ab ) because she knows two equal ways to represent the area

of the shaded region. Which best describes the next steps Kira should take to complete her

proof?​

Answer:

The correct option is;

d. Simplify both sides of the equation to get a² + 2·a·b + b² - c² = 2·a·b then subtract 2·a·b and add c² to both sides of the equation

Step-by-step explanation:

Here we have

The area of the larger square = (a + b)²

The area of the middle plain shaded square = c²

∴ Area of the shaded region = (a + b)² - c²

The shaded region consists of for right triangles of base, a and height, b therefore, the area of the shaded region is also the area of the four right triangles = 4 × (1/2 × base × height)

= 4×1/2×a×b = 4(1/2·a·b)

Hence area of the shaded region also = 4(1/2·a·b)

Therefore, (a + b)² - c² = 4(1/2·a·b)

Which is a² + 2·a·b + b² - c² = 4 × 1/2 × a·b = 2·a·b

∴ a² + 2·a·b + b² - c² = 2·a·b

Hence a² + 2·a·b + b² - c² + c² = 2·a·b + c² gives

a² + 2·a·b + b² = 2·a·b + c² gives

Also  a² + 2·a·b + b² - 2·a·b = 2·a·b + c² - 2·a·b gives

a² + b² = c² which is Pythagoras theorem

8. A recipe for 24 cookies calls for 6 tablespoons of sugar. If you make 36 cookies and use 10 tablespoons, will the cookies tas
Salsk061 [2.6K]
No, because they wouldn't contain the same amount of sugar per cookie 
for the first recipe - 24 cookies with 6 tablespoons 
thats 6/24 so 0.25 tablespoons of sugar per cookie 
for the second recipe - 36 cookies with 10 tablespoons 
thats 10/36 so 0.276 tablespoons per cookie 
the cookies in the second recipe would be slightly sweeter than the cookies in the first
